Roadmap
Thank you to everyone who has tried the demo and hit the wishlist button so far. Crossing 500 wishlists is a solid milestone for the project, and with the free demo currently playable on our Steam page, we wanted to share our development roadmap so you know exactly what is in the pipeline.
Early Access Release 0.1
Our initial Early Access launch expands role variety, controls, and match pacing.
- The Director enters as a new boss archetype. This boss trades movement speed for a wide, 360-degree flashlight beam to catch employees off guard.
- The Intern arrives as a new playable employee archetype.
- The Startup map drops players into a messy, cluttered office environment where navigating narrow spaces while managing tasks is critical.
- Promotion Mode changes the match dynamic entirely. When the boss successfully signs an employee up for overtime, that employee becomes a boss as well.
- Two confidential worker tasks will be added to the general objective rotation.
- Native gamepad support will be fully integrated.
Future Minor Updates
After the 0.1 launch, we will roll out regular minor patches to keep matches varied:
- Additional unannounced Boss archetypes
- Additional unannounced Employee archetypes
- Brand new map layouts and extra worker tasks
Future Major Update: Middle Management Mode
Our next major content milestone introduces Middle Management, an undercover social deduction mode built around proximity chat and paranoia.
- The Cat avatar is completely disabled for all players.
- The Boss enters disguised as an Intern using a Mouse avatar.
- The undercover Boss cannot use a flashlight and can only use the Mandatory Overtime ability.
- Boss vision is heavily restricted to just a few feet, even when office lights are on.
- Proximity chat is essential for employees to figure out who is safe while finishing their tasks and staying separated.

About the Game
It’s 4:57 PM. The office lights are low. The Boss is searching for anyone trying to escape overtime.
Clock-out Denied is an asymmetric multiplayer social stealth game where one player becomes The Boss and the rest play as Employees trying to survive the final minutes of the workday. Drag desks, cabinets, and office furniture into place to create shadow corridors, hiding spots, and defensive forts before the hunt begins.
When the lights go out, darkness is your best disguise.
Before each round, Employees get a short setup phase to reshape the office. Move furniture, block sightlines, and create pockets of darkness across the map. Once the Boss starts hunting, those player-made shadows become your escape routes.
But hiding is not enough. Employees must leave cover to complete Slacker Tasks, trigger distractions, and prepare the clock-out machine before time runs out.
The Boss is not just another seeker. Each Boss archetype changes how the office feels:
The Micromanager sweeps rooms with a wide industrial floodlight and hears whispers from farther away.
The Intern moves quickly with a flickering penlight, but can trip over furniture moved by Employees.
The Director places temporary security pings and tags Employees from farther away, slowly tightening control over the office.
Every Boss forces Employees to rethink their hiding spots, routes, and distractions.
The core rule is simple: if you are in total darkness, you are invisible.
Stay out of the Boss’s lamp. Use shadows to move across the office. Whisper through proximity voice chat to coordinate with coworkers, mislead the Boss, or panic loudly when someone knocks over a chair at the worst possible time.
The office itself can betray you. Client calls, noisy furniture, water cooler slowdowns, and failed tasks can all reveal your position or make the Boss even more dangerous.
Every round ends with a mandatory final sprint.
When the clock hits the last 10 seconds, surviving Employees must break cover and rush to the clock-out machine. No more hiding. No more waiting. Everyone left alive has to move.
The Boss knows exactly where you are going.
